Cycle World is an information and entertainment magazine about motorcycles. Each issue is packed with product reviews and road tests, technical articles on motorcycles, and tips on motorcycle care and maintenance. Special features include competition coverage, profiles of leading racers and figures in the motorcycle world, and travel articles detailing road-trips you wont want to miss.

"Braiker, a clinical psychologist, talk-show regular, and best-selling author (The Disease To Please), succeeds at showing readers how to break free from manipulation.Pointing out that everyone is subject to manipulation but that some people are more susceptible than others, she helps readers recognize manipulation and assess and reduce their own vulnerability and teaches resistance tactics to use when faced with manipulation. Her thesis is best stated this way: 'The only effective way to change a manipulator is to make her tactics ineffective by changing yourself.

August Wilson's group of 10 plays, often referred to as the Pittsburgh Cycle or the Century Cycle, established his reputation as one of the nation's most important, prolific, and honored playwrights. A two-time recipient of the Pulitzer Prize for Drama, Wilson wrote often tragicomic works, including "Fences", "Two Trains Running", and "The Piano Lesson", that spoke not only to the African-American experience but to the social changes and upheavals that gripped the United States in the 20th century.
Cycle World Magazine is a motorcycling magazine in the United States. The magazine is headquartered in Newport Beach, California. Regular contributors include Peter Egan. Occasional contributors have included Hunter S. Thompson.
